Immigration Ministry Team

Our Mission:
  • Building relationships with the immigrant community in Fort Collins and Colorado.
  • Fostering justice and equal opportunity for immigrants in our community.
  •  Aiding immigrants  in their goal of being fully participating members in our society.

April 8, 2022

We number 20 trained volunteers now...from the community and Heart of the Rockies Church (Disciples) and Plymouth UCC.
 
We held a training event Friday, April 8, for team support and learning. Activities during the training included acquainting the family with the community, tutoring English with the parents and schoolwork with the children, support for their transportation needs to go shopping, medical appointments and work, and mentoring them in budgeting and home management. The team also looked ahead to anticipate and respond to future needs.
 
The support form the partner churches and the Fort Collins community continues to be strong. The Team thanks and appreciate each person for their interest in and support for the Jan Family.
 
Alan & Linda

Week of March 20

Going to the home of the Jan family from Afghanistan has always been a pleasure.

They greet with, "Welcome to my home," and a big smile. Both Mehr and her husband Kahlil went to school for 12 years and studied English in their country. Kahlil didn't like English, which explains why Mehr, who did, finds our language easier. We probably agree that English is difficult, having more words and more verb tenses than most languages, so we are aiming now for understanding.

Mehr's family and the computer translator help when needed. Teaching English to someone with very limited prior learning requires lots of pictures, lots of charades, and a willingness to look silly. The student undoubtedly feels embarrassed, so it helps if both parties laugh a lot and struggle together. Patience is also needed, more on the part of the learner than the teacher, as progress is usually slow. Being able to express one's thoughts are perhaps the most important goal. We are told that the three older children (15, 11, and 9), who came with more English, are doing well in school and Nargis, the oldest, has found a friend in her ESL class.

As soon as more people are allowed to visit with the family, conversing with them will be very helpful, as long as they try to speak slowly and simply!

Karen Smith

Week of March 13

The Jan Family support team continues to provide support and assistance for their physical, educational and emotional needs. As spring break started, plans were made for a wide variety of activities for the family. Many team members volunteered time to introduce them to fun activities in Fort Collins.

The Immigration Ministry Team is preparing biweekly updates about the family and our shared ministry. There will be a new bulletin board in the Fellowship Hall with photos and activities. The first posting will feature the Jan children at school, play and a birthday party. In addition, Team members will write about their experiences accompanying the Jan Family in their journey in a new home and new country.

A video presentation is available: "Toxic Charity" is about supporting families (who may have trauma) through their refugee experience. Moderated by Irene Hassan, Minister for Refugee and Migration Services with the UCC, it features Chaplain MacArthur Flournoy talking about helpful approaches for accompanying refugees.
 
You can support the family through your prayers, donations and advocacy on immigration and Afghan parolees.

Thank you, Plymouth UCC members for your welcome and support of the Jan family!

Get Involved

The ministry team meets monthly to plan education and community outreach activities for the congregation, network with the UCC and community organizations, and study the issues around immigration and refugee resettlement.
